Probable line-up for Glenfiddich, pending final confirmation

Based on criteria to gain entry, 10 of the world’s most successful solo pipers from the past year should be invited to compete at the 2009 Glenfiddich Invitational Solo Piping Championship at Blair Atholl, Scotland, on October 31st, with the list featuring mostly faces well-kent at the contest, and a few making either their second appearance of debut at the event.
 
After winning the Highland Society of London’s Gold Medal at the Northern Meeting at Inverness, Scotland, Glenn Brown of Glasgow will take the Glenfiddich stage in the Great Hall of at Blair Castle for the first time in his blossoming career.
 
At the other end of the spectrum, Willie McCallum of Bearsden, Scotland, will attempt to extend his own record with an ninth overall Glenfiddich Championship.
